100% found this document useful (1 vote)
94 views5 pages

RPA Developer Resume Overview

The document provides a professional summary for a candidate with 8 years of experience in IT and robotic process automation (RPA). They have experience building RPA solutions using UiPath and Automation Anywhere. Their responsibilities include creating bots for automating front office and back office processes, implementing end-to-end RPA, and deploying and managing bots. They also have experience in software development lifecycles, Agile methodologies, and technical skills including .NET, SQL, and web technologies.

Uploaded by

s kumar
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as DOC, PDF, TXT or read online on Scribd
100% found this document useful (1 vote)
94 views5 pages

RPA Developer Resume Overview

The document provides a professional summary for a candidate with 8 years of experience in IT and robotic process automation (RPA). They have experience building RPA solutions using UiPath and Automation Anywhere. Their responsibilities include creating bots for automating front office and back office processes, implementing end-to-end RPA, and deploying and managing bots. They also have experience in software development lifecycles, Agile methodologies, and technical skills including .NET, SQL, and web technologies.

Uploaded by

s kumar
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as DOC, PDF, TXT or read online on Scribd
  • Professional Summary
  • Technical Skills
  • Professional Experience

PROFESSIONAL SUMMARY

 Overall 8 years of IT experience with Robotic Process Automation (RPA)


 Proficient in all phases of SDLC such as Analysis, Design, Development, Integration, Implementation and
Maintenance
 Experienced in a fast-paced Agile Development Environment including Test-Driven Development (TDD)
and Scrum
 Experienced in building Robotic Automation Processes and Business Objects for various business systems
 Manages system enhancement and process documentation for the business applications.
 Experience in building RPA (Robotics Process Automation) solutions using UiPath
 Responsible for creating Bots using Robotic Process Automation Tool(UiPath) for Automating Front Office
and back office process areas involving Web, Mainframe, Java, SAP and Windows based applications using
UiPath ReFramework
 Implemented End to End Robotic Process Automation (RPA) using UiPath
 Hands on Experience in creating PDD (Process Definition Document) and developed respective SDD
(Solution Design Documents)
 Experienced in deploying bots to Orchestrator (Server) and testing. Monitors Orchestrator and client
services on a daily basis and notifies the support team of any BOT issues.
 Coordinates with areas for integration architecture solutions and determine the integration approach.
 Exposure to UiPath Single Sign-on implementation using Microsoft Active Directory
 Worked on UiPath work queues to manage Bot workloads.
 Knowledge on Automation Anywhere version 10.7.
 Familiar on commands like object cloning, string operations, excel commands, loops and database
commands.
 Knowledge on deploying bots from control room.
 Knowledge on error handling, delay and wait commands.
 Highly result oriented and pro-active, proven abilities to learn new technologies quickly and
implementing them successfully in production
 Strong user interface development experience using JavaScript, HTML, CSS, and Bootstrap, Custom tag
libraries, jQuery, Swing API and [Link] framework
 Proficient in Object Oriented Analysis and Design OOAD programming and .Net Architecture and [Link]
MVC, MVW
 Strong analytical, problem solving & programming skills, cohesive team worker with exceptional
planning & execution skills
 Demonstrated ability to work under tough deadlines/pressure

TECHNICAL SKILLS
Robotic Automation Tools: UiPath ,Blue Prism 5.x,AA
Framework 4.0/3.0/2.0/1.1/1.0, Windows Service, SQL Server Integration, SQL
Microsoft Technologies:
Server Analysis Service SSAS, Services SSIS and Reporting Services SSRS, BIDS
Languages: C, [Link], T-SQL, PL/SQL
Web Technology: [Link], AJAX, JavaScript, SOA, Web Services, MVC, MVP, MVVM, AJAX toolkit,
jQuery, HTML, DHTML, CSS, XML, XSL, XSLT
Databases:
SQL Server 2005, 2008, 2010, Oracle 9i/10g/11g, MySQL

CERTIFICATIONS
 UiPath Certified Professional RPA Developer.
 RPA Implementation Manager Foundation
 RPA Starter-UiPath
 RPA Developer Foundation-UiPath
 RPA Infrastructure Engineer Foundation
 RPA Business Analyst Foundation-Uipath

PROFESSIONAL EXPERIENCE

Client: Noble Energy, Houston, TX


Role: RPA Admin/Developer Jun 2020 – Present

Responsibilities:
 Experienced in deploying bots to Orchestrator (Server) and testing. Monitors Orchestrator and client
services on a daily basis and notifies the support team of any BOT issues.
 Works with Uipath product team and troubleshoots platform issues.
 Monitor tickets assigned in the queue system and resolve them in a timely manner.
 Migrates BOT code between multiple environments to facilitate testing.
 Adheres to the bot delivery/governance framework and performs change control/ production code
migration post approvals.
 Partners with other team members to perform a seamless transition of support during time zone rotation.
 Supports the development and maintenance of training plans and other documentation.
 Provides technical knowledge to business analysts and subject matter experts in the business teams for
business applications in response to service requests and inquiries.
 Develops technical design specifications for enhanced system functionality, provides technical support to
the business analysts, and facilitates unit testing with business analysts once development is completed.
 Is responsible for the detail design documentation, development, unit testing and maintenance of internally
developed applications and externally purchased software products.
 Implemented End to End Robotic Process Automation (RPA) using UiPath
 Coordinates with areas for integration architecture solutions and determine the integration approach.
 Manages system enhancement and process documentation for the business applications.
 Experienced in managing robot's workloads using UiPath Work Queues
 Manages development queues, maintains key metrics for the support team and provides status information
to the technical services supervisor.
 Resolves requests for assistance in troubleshooting issues escalated by business analysts to the
development teams.
 Supports regression testing troubleshooting activities with the business analysts in support of system
functionality releases, patches and upgrades.

Client: Noble Energy, Houston, TX.


Role: RPA Developer Nov 2018 – May 2020

Responsibilities:
 Created Bots for Automation process for Front Office and back office process areas involving web,
mainframe and windows based applications
 Implemented End to End Robotic Process Automation (RPA) using UiPath
 Configuring new UiPath processes and objects using core workflow principles that are efficient, well
structured, maintainable and easy to understand for further requirements
 Developing and publishing custom activities by using C# code.
 Web database and Mainframe data extraction
 Developing Excel automations by writing C# and VB expressions.
 Responsible for creating and maintaining design documents of bots which I am responsible for
 Feasibility study for RPA implementation by developing Proof of Concept (POC) and validating it with
Proof of Value (POV)
 Experienced in deploying bots to orchestrator and testing.
 Developed the VB scripts using different UI elements and created Batch files to execute the Bots without
any manual intervention.
 Developed and implemented end to end processes including automation of Web Portal, MS-Excel and MS-
Out Look
 Experienced in managing robot's workloads using UiPath Work Queues
 Develops and supports complex processes, forms, and reports to support the company’s business
applications.
 Explaining how UiPath orchestrator works and keeping up with updates of and how to achieve the best
product with efficient use of orchestrator
 Provides technical knowledge to business analysts and subject matter experts in the business teams for
business applications in response to service requests and inquiries.
 Develops technical design specifications for enhanced system functionality, provides technical support to
the business analysts, and facilitates unit testing with business analysts once development is completed.
 Is responsible for the detail design documentation, development, unit testing and maintenance of internally
developed applications and externally purchased software products.
 Supports data conversion and system implementation activities.
 Manages development queues, maintains key metrics for the support team and provides status information
to the technical services supervisor.
 Resolves requests for assistance in troubleshooting issues escalated by business analysts to the
development teams.
 Supports regression testing troubleshooting activities with the business analysts in support of system
functionality releases, patches, and upgrades.

Client: Fujitsu, Richardson, TX.


Role: RPA Developer Jan 2017 – Nov 2018

Responsibilities:
 Responsible for creating Bots using Robotic Process Automation Tool(UiPath) for Automating Front Office and
back office process areas involving Web, Mainframe, Java, SAP and Windows based applications using UiPath
ReFramework.
 Participated in regular meetings to demonstrate the capabilities of RPA for on-going projects and Potential
clients
 Participating in the meetings with business analysts and architect to well acquire knowledge of requirements
 Conducted Feasibility study for RPA implementation by developing Proof of Concept (POC) and validating it
with Proof of Value (POV)
 Hands on experience developing UiPath reusable workflows.
 Designing and developing multiple workflows to automate multiple business processes, web applications and
desktop applications using standard UiPath workflow principles
 Training bots to imitate human actions in multiple automation techniques using Basic, Desktop, Web and
Citrix records induced in workflows
 Designing E-mail automation through SMTP, POP3, Exchange, IMAP and outlook techniques according to the
requirements
 Accessing data from multiple file formats like .CSV, .PDF, excel sheets, web pages etc., using multiple scraping
techniques like full text, Native and OCR
 Integrating the applications with SOAP and REST web services to automate UI
 Testing and deploying Bots in live environments. Trained team members about Robotic Process Automation
for better perspective of the project.

Client: GE Digital, Cincinnati, OH.


Role: RPA Developer Sep 2015 – Dec 2016

Responsibilities:
 Created Bots for Automation process for Front Office and back office process areas involving web, mainframe
and windows based applications.
 Implemented End to End Robotic Process Automation (RPA) using UiPath.
 Participating in the meetings with business analysts and architect to well acquire knowledge of requirements.
 Conducting and participating in the regular team meetings to achieve agile development of project.
 Explaining how UiPath orchestrator works and keeping up with updates of and how to achieve the best
product with efficient use of orchestrator.
 Explaining how UiPath will suit for the ongoing project and lessen the human involvement in repeated and
time consuming tasks and increase work efficiency.
 Designing and developing multiple workflows to automate multiple business processes and web applications
and desktop applications using standard UiPath workflow principles.
 Creating variables, multiple condition workflows to attain error free automation.
 Training bots to imitate human actions in multiple automation techniques using screen basic Citrix and web
records induced in workflows.
 Designing E-mail automation through SMTP, POP3, Exchange, IMAP and outlook techniques according
to the requirements.
 Accessing data from multiple file formats like .CSV, .PDF, excel sheets, web pages etc., using multiple scraping
techniques like full text, Native and OCR.
 Access wide range of invoice of company like customer, stock, purchase etc., using screen scraping techniques
Native or OCR as per the requirement.
 Integrating the applications with SOAP and REST web services to automate UI.
 Developing desktop automations in multiple environments like virtual application automation generally called
as Citrix application automation.
 Responsible for automating multiple data acquiring, data entry and maintain them which reduced human effort
and let human engage in more productivity.
 Automating the testing processes and keeping up code standards.
 Testing and deploying Bots in live environments.
 Trained team members about RPA for better perspective of the project.
 Developing solution Design documents and Business Require Documents.
 Responsible for creating and maintaining design documents of bots which I am responsible for.

Client: Value labs, Hyderabad, India


Role: .Net Developer Aug 2013 – Jul 2015

Responsibilities:
 Involved in Requirements Collection, Design & Analysis of the Customer Specifications, Development and
Customization of the Application.
 Experienced in developing and consuming Web Services and n-tier web applications using [Link], C# and
[Link].
 Designed, modeled and architected multi-threaded, enterprise n-tier software agent using Windows
Communication Foundation (WCF) web service hosted in a Windows service.
 Responsible for creating with MVC4.0 Razor Engine design pattern / approach to develop as per business need
in shortest time.
 Used bindings to control the construction of the Windows Communication Foundation (WCF) channel stack at
runtime.
 Created Web pages using JQuery, JavaScript and JSON with Ajax web service method call and page methods.
 Performed customized code-level and page-level error handling for all the modules and web pages.
 Designed GUI for Dynamics content module using HTML, JavaScript and AJAX.
 Developed the Web forms using [Link], C#.NET, XML, Java script.
 Developed services like WCF and Web Services for calculation and coverage.
 Used C#, data grids, data Sets and data Views to manipulate and extract data from the database and display it
on the UI
 Designed database in SQL Server including relations, tables and views. Also used DTS/SSIS for
maintenance purposes.
 Written complex SQL queries with Joins on multiple tables, Stored Procedures, Triggers, Backup and
Restore Database, Define roles, Create database users and used Data Transformation Services.
 Worked with Script Manager and Update Panel in [Link] AJAX Server Control to develop the GUI and
involved in implementing AJAX controls to reduce the server trip while modifying Grid View Data.
 Used Web Services (SOAP, WSDL) for communicating with other application and components.
 Extensive use of Web Services, SOAP, XML, XSL to expose the reports to facilitate the information sharing.
 Used [Link] objects such as Data Reader, Dataset and Data Adapter, for consistent access to Oracle data
source.
 JIRA for the Agile Development and Issue Tracking.

Common questions

Powered by AI

UiPath Orchestrator enhances management and deployment of robotic processes by offering centralized control over bots, allowing for scheduling, monitoring, and deployment across various environments. It facilitates seamless transitions and governance framework adherence, while working with the UiPath product team to troubleshoot issues. This platform aids in managing bot workloads through work queues, providing a robust framework for error handling and efficient process execution .

Agile methodology supports RPA solutions' deployment in rapidly changing business environments by allowing iterative development, continual stakeholder feedback and adaptation to changes. This methodology promotes a flexible and collaborative approach, enabling teams to implement features incrementally, thus reducing the time to market. Moreover, it emphasizes Test-Driven Development (TDD) and scrum practices which ensure that RPA solutions are both robust and adaptable to changing requirements, ultimately enhancing solution quality and aligning with dynamic business goals .

RPA training enhances team effectiveness in bot development and maintenance by providing team members with the knowledge to optimize process automation capabilities and troubleshoot effectively. It empowers developers to quickly adapt to new technologies, design efficient automation processes, and ensure that the bots deployed are robust and scalable. Training also facilitates better collaboration between developers and business analysts, ensuring that bots align with business needs .

Process Definition Documents (PDD) and Solution Design Documents (SDD) are critical in the deployment of RPA solutions as they provide a detailed blueprint of the processes to be automated and the technical specifications needed for the automation. The PDD outlines the functional details and process flows, while the SDD offers an architectural solution and technical design of the automation, ensuring that the bots are developed as per the business requirements and function smoothly .

UiPath facilitates effective automation in front and back office operations by providing robust features like workflow design, management of work queues, and integration of various systems such as Web, Mainframe, Java, SAP, and Windows applications. Through these features, UiPath allows for the creation of Bots that automate processes, reducing human effort and increasing efficiency. This includes automating data extraction and data entry tasks without manual intervention, thus optimizing operations involving web databases and mainframe systems .

The main challenges of migrating BOT code between multiple environments during RPA implementation include compatibility issues, maintaining consistency in configurations, and ensuring that the bots function as expected in each environment. These challenges can be mitigated by adhering to a structured bot delivery and governance framework, performing thorough testing at each stage, and ensuring change control measures are in place. Additionally, collaborative efforts with support teams can provide timely troubleshooting and feedback, enhancing the success rate of the migrations .

Coordinating with business analysts and architect teams enhances the RPA implementation process by ensuring that the solutions developed are aligned with the business requirements and technical constraints. Business analysts provide insights into the process needs, while architects give guidance on the technical design and integration aspects. This collaboration facilitates a comprehensive understanding of the requirements, ensuring that the RPA deployments are efficient and meet user expectations while being technically feasible .

Employing Test-Driven Development (TDD) in RPA projects improves quality and efficiency by ensuring that all changes are tested immediately after they are made, promoting cleaner and more reliable code. In a fast-paced Agile Development Environment, like that of RPA, TDD allows developers to write minimal code for test cases first, which then becomes the basis for development. This iterative approach reduces bugs and defects, facilitates better design decisions, and accelerates the deployment process as bugs are caught early in the development cycle .

The UiPath ReFramework offers essential functionalities for automating front and back office processes, such as providing a robust architecture to address exception handling, transaction data retries, and state management. It supports various applications, including Web, Mainframe, SAP, and Windows, through its flexibility to adapt to specific process requirements. The ReFramework's ability to integrate with services and manage workflows efficiently makes it a crucial tool for handling complex automation scenarios .

To automate email processes using UiPath, techniques such as SMTP, POP3, Exchange, IMAP, and Outlook can be employed, depending on the business scenario. These techniques allow automatic email sending, receiving, and management, which can be used to trigger workflows, notify stakeholders, and integrate with other automated processes. Using these techniques can vastly reduce manual email handling and improve the speed of related business processes .

You might also like